4-May-1783

After the death of Hyder Ali, Tipu Sultan was installed as the ruler of Mysore in a general ceremony at Bednoor. He fought the Second Mysore War against the British. He defeated many British generals like Braithwaite and Colonel Bailey. Tipu Sultan signed the Treaty of Mangalore on 11 March 1784, which came to be known as the Treaty of Mangalore.

4-May-1799

Tipu Sultan was killed in battle against 5,000 British soldiers who attacked and destroyed his capital, Srirangapatna.

4-May-1854

The first postage stamp was officially issued from Calcutta where the first modern post office was established.

The Origins of Timekeeping:

1.1 Ancient Calendars:

The concept of measuring time through calendars dates back to ancient civilizations such as the Sumerians, Egyptians, and Mayans. These early calendars were primarily based on lunar or solar cycles, reflecting the celestial movements observed by ancient astronomers.

1.2 Development of Calendar Systems:

Over time, various calendar systems emerged, each tailored to the specific needs and cultural practices of different societies. From the Babylonian calendar to the Roman calendar, these systems laid the foundation for the modern calendars we use today.

The Gregorian Calendar:

2.1 Historical Background:

The Gregorian calendar, introduced by Pope Gregory XIII in 1582, is the most widely used calendar system in the world. It replaced the Julian calendar and implemented changes to the calculation of leap years, resulting in a more accurate alignment with the solar year.

2.2 Structure and Function:

Types of Chain and Which One to Buy

Understanding Different Types of Chains: A Comprehensive Guide to Choosing the Right One

Introduction:

Chains are ubiquitous in our daily lives, serving various purposes from securing valuables to propelling vehicles. However, not all chains are created equal. They come in a myriad of types, each designed for specific applications. Whether you're a professional in need of heavy-duty chains for industrial use or a homeowner looking for a reliable option for your bicycle, understanding the different types of chains is crucial. In this comprehensive guide, we'll explore the various types of chains available in the market and help you make an informed decision about which one to buy.

Roller Chains:

Roller chains are perhaps the most common type, known for their durability and versatility. They consist of inner and outer plates connected by cylindrical rollers. These chains are widely used in industrial machinery, motorcycles, bicycles, and even in some automotive applications. Roller chains come in various sizes and configurations, offering different load capacities and speed capabilities. When choosing a roller chain, factors such as pitch, roller diameter, and material composition need to be considered based on the intended application.

Leaf Chains:

Leaf chains, also known as balance chains, are characterized by their flat, interlocking links resembling leaves. They are primarily used in applications requiring high tensile strength and minimal stretching, such as forklifts, cranes, and hoists. Leaf chains are ideal for vertical lifting applications due to their ability to support heavy loads without elongating excessively. When purchasing leaf chains, factors such as pitch, width, and material grade play a significant role in ensuring optimal performance and longevity.

Timing Chains:

Timing chains are critical components in internal combustion engines, responsible for synchronizing the rotation of the crankshaft and camshaft. Unlike timing belts, which are made of rubber and require periodic replacement, timing chains are typically made of metal and last the lifetime of the engine. They are designed to withstand high temperatures and constant stress, ensuring precise engine timing for optimal performance. When selecting a timing chain, compatibility with the engine specifications and durability are essential factors to consider.

Drag Chains:

Drag chains, also known as cable carriers or energy chains, are specialized chains used to guide and protect cables and hoses in dynamic motion applications. They are commonly found in industrial automation equipment, CNC machines, and robotics, where continuous movement of cables is required. Drag chains prevent tangling, abrasion, and damage to cables by providing a guided pathway and maintaining proper cable tension. When choosing drag chains, factors such as size, bending radius, and environmental conditions need to be taken into account to ensure reliable cable management.

Bicycle Chains:

Bicycle chains are designed specifically for transmitting power from the pedals to the wheels in bicycles. They come in various speeds to accommodate different gear configurations, such as single-speed, 6-speed, 7-speed, and more. Bicycle chains are typically made of steel and feature outer plates, inner plates, rollers, and pins. The choice of bicycle chain depends on the type of bicycle (road bike, mountain bike, etc.) and the desired performance characteristics (durability, weight, efficiency). Regular maintenance, including cleaning and lubrication, is crucial for prolonging the lifespan of bicycle chains and ensuring smooth operation.

Anchor Chains:

Anchor chains are heavy-duty chains used in maritime applications for anchoring ships and vessels. They are designed to withstand high loads and harsh marine environments, including corrosion from saltwater exposure. Anchor chains consist of interconnected links with swivels or shackles at the ends for attaching to anchors and anchor windlasses. The size and strength of the anchor chain depend on the size and displacement of the vessel, as well as the anchoring conditions (depth, seabed composition). Proper inspection and maintenance of anchor chains are essential for maritime safety and reliability.

Conclusion:

Choosing the right type of chain depends on various factors such as the intended application, load requirements, environmental conditions, and budget constraints. Whether you're selecting a chain for industrial machinery, automotive use, recreational activities, or maritime operations, understanding the characteristics and specifications of different chain types is essential for optimal performance and safety. By considering these factors and consulting with experts if necessary, you can confidently select the most suitable chain for your specific needs, ensuring efficiency, reliability, and longevity.
